Dr. Abhay Varma is faculty in neurosurgery at the Medical University of South Carolina. He completed his residency in India and fellowships in brain tumor surgery and spine surgery at the University of Pittsburgh, the University of Toronto, and the Cleveland Clinic. He specializes in managing adult brain tumors, hydrocephalus, Chiari malformation, adult spinal and spine tumors, and peripheral nerve disorders, including children with brachial plexus injuries (neonatal brachial plexopathy). His surgical practice offers microsurgery and endoscopic surgery. He also offers brain mapping and awake craniotomies for patients with brain tumors in eloquent areas, like the motor strip, the speech areas, and perisylvian tumors. Dr. Varma accepts new patients in downtown Charleston, Mount Pleasant, and Murrells Inlet.

Dr. Kirsten Meenan is a fellowship-trained laryngologist who specializes in the diagnosis and treatment of voice, swallowing, and airway disorders. Her expertise lies in the management of airway and breathing disorders, such as tracheal, subglottic, and posterior glottic scarring or narrowing. Dr. Meenan is also highly trained in the management of voice conditions, such as vocal fold paralysis, vocal fold polyps and cysts, early voice box cancers, recurrent respiratory papillomatosis, and spasmodic dysphonia. She performs laryngeal reinnervation surgery when indicated for vocal fold paralysis and selective laryngeal adductor denervation-reinnervation (SLED-R) surgery for spasmodic dysphonia, the latter pioneered by her mentor at UCLA. Dr. Meenan also treats swallowing disorders such as Zenker’s diverticulum and is trained in transnasal esophagoscopy. Dr. Meenan received her medical degree from Drexel University College of Medicine and completed her residency at the University of Maryland. Her laryngology fellowship was completed at University of California, Los Angeles. She is a board-certified otolaryngologist and member of the American Academy of Otolaryngology – Head and Neck Surgery.
